Classic folk and country singer-songwriter Bill Staines returns with Old Dogs, his first new release in three years. Known for his sing-along classics that have been covered by such luminaries as Nanci Griffith and Jerry Jeff Walker, Staines" new album is a fresh batch of songs inspired by over four decades of touring America"s highways and small towns. Old Dogs is a heartfelt collection, featuring all-new Staines originals and covers by such notable songwriters as Guy Clark, Norman Blake, John Stewart and Elizabeth Cotten. Like the "old dogs" described in the title track, Bill finds himself looking back on a satisfied life, full of happy journeys and warm homecomings. He takes us on the road with him, introducing us to the colorful characters that inhabit the American landscape. We meet the blues-singing "Mama Lou," the drug-addicted "Uncle Sam," Florence Smith who runs away from the "Lone Star Hotel Café," and "Cody," an old man yearning to be back in his native Montana. Like a gentle singing cowboy, Bill gives voice to their stories that echo across the mountains, rivers and open prairies. Recorded in Bill Staines" native New England, he produced Old Dogs with Larry Luddecke. They kept the production minimal, creating a simple country/folk sound reminiscent of Bill"s earlier recordings.
